11 Commuter Line Trips Disrupted as Floods Hit Jakarta

31 January 2024 11:20 WIB

TEMPO.CO, JakartaPT Kereta Commuter Indonesia (KAI Commuter) apologized for the disruption to Commuter Line services this morning due to flooding on the upstream and downstream routes between Jakarta Kota-Tanjung Priok Station. The flooding disrupted at least 11 rail trips in the Priok area.

“There has been flooding on the upstream and downstream routes between Jakarta Kota-Tanjung Priok Station due to heavy rain. We apologize for the inconvenience,” KAI Commuter said on its official account @CommuterLine on Wednesday, January 31.

The 11 trains affected by the flood were on the Jakarta Kota-Tanjung Priok Line, namely KA 2400, KA 2402, KA 2404, KA 2406, KA 2408, KA 2410, KA 2412, KA 2401, KA 2403, KA 2405, and KA 2407.

According to KAI Commuter, rail service would continue at limited speeds when floodwaters in the area begin to recede. Passengers are advised to use the alternate route to and from Bandan Station by using the Manggarai - Tanah Abang - Kampung Bandan - Pasar Senen - Jatinegara train which remains normal. The Kampung Bandan - Pasar Senen - Jatinegara train runs from Tanah Abang station.

Apart from that, the Commuter Line of Manggarai - Jakarta Kota was also unaffected by the floods.

KAI Commuter will update the information on the travel conditions affected by the floods in Tanjung Priok via its social media accounts. “Please check the posts on our timeline regularly for Commuter Line travel information. We apologize for the inconvenience.”
